interface Ext { name: string; onExtendedHandshake(handshake: { [key: string]: any }): void; onHandshake( infoHash: string, peerId: string, extensions: { [name: string]: boolean }, ): void; onMessage(buf: Uint8Array): void;} Properties
Methods
Optional
onExtendedHandshake
- onExtendedHandshake(handshake: { [key: string]: any }): void
Parameters
- handshake: { [key: string]: any }
Returns void
Optional
onHandshake
- onHandshake(
infoHash: string,
peerId: string,
extensions: { [name: string]: boolean },
): void Parameters
- infoHash: string
- peerId: string
- extensions: { [name: string]: boolean }
Returns void
Optional
onMessage
- onMessage(buf: Uint8Array): void
Returns void